WCM Forum

WCM Forum (http://www.wcm.at/forum/index.php)
-   Home Cockpit - Das Forum für die "Bastler" (http://www.wcm.at/forum/forumdisplay.php?f=55)
-   -   Tastatur Eingabe via WideFS an FSUIPC senden? (http://www.wcm.at/forum/showthread.php?t=152551)

pmartin 08.12.2004 09:46

Tastatur Eingabe via WideFS an FSUIPC senden?
 
Hallo Leute!

Wer hat das schon installiert?
Tastatureingaben via WideFS an FSUIPC gesendet und Ergebnis wieder zurück an den Client geschickt?

Gruss Peter

jjjanezic 08.12.2004 19:33

Hallo,

ja habe ich gemacht, allerdings bin ich mir nicht sicher, ob wir das selbe meinen. Ich habe zB selbst programmierte Add-ons erstellt, die tastaturgesteuert sind und FSUIPC-offsets via WideFS bzw. Robert Fischers IP-Protokoll beschreiben.

Hast Du so etwas gemeint?

pmartin 08.12.2004 22:00

genau wie haste das gemacht!

Gruss Peter

jjjanezic 09.12.2004 10:18

Hallo und schönen guten Morgen,

also das ist natürlich davon abhängig, welche Programmiersprache Du verwendest. Ich verwende bspw. VB.net, mein Kollege Stephan Josel verwendet C++.

Ich kann Dir daher nur den VB.net-Weg erklären.

1. Schritt
Du brauchst von der Website von Pete Dowson die Develloper-Kits; die für vb.net vorgesehene Klasse bindest Du in Dein VB-Projekt ein. Die Klasse heißt FSUIPCShell.vb

2. Schritt
Du öffnest die Verbindung mit FSUIPC_Initialisation()und dann FSUIPC_Open().

3. Schritt
Jetzt mußt Du Dich entscheiden, welche offsets Du verwenden willst (siehe Dokument FSUIPC for Programmers) und ob Du lesen oder schreiben willst.

Lesen:
a. FSUIPC_Read()
b. FSUIPC_Process()
c. FSUIPC_Get()

Schreiben:
a. FSUIPC_Write()
b. FSUIPC_Process()

Wenn Du Genaueres brauchst, melde Dich einfach.


Alle Zeitangaben in WEZ +2. Es ist jetzt 17:27 Uhr.

Powered by vBulletin®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
© 2009 FSL Verlag